A foodbank needs residents votes to win a funding boost from a supermarket chain.

Braintree Area Foodbank, which covers Braintree, Halstead and Witham, is up for grants of £4,000, £2,000 and £1,000 - raised from carrier bag sales in Tesco stores in our area.

The foodbank is available to anyone facing hunger because of a personal crisis and the grant money will support those who have fallen on hard times across the district.

Voting is now open for November and December, and a winner will be decided at the turn of the year.

Alec Brown, head of community at Tesco, said: "There are some fantastic projects on the shortlists and we can’t wait to see these come to life in hundreds of communities.”

The Bags of Help scheme has so far awarded £36 million to around 8,000 community projects in the UK.
